Product Review

Recorded live at Chattanooga's Tivoli Theater in 2002, this spectacular concert features the country crooner performing a string of his chart-topping hits. Songs include "Put Some Drive in Your Country," "Where Corn Don't Grow," "Ten Feet Tall and Bulletproof," "T.R.O.U.B.L.E.," and many more, plus stripped-down, acoustic renditions of "Anymore," "Country Ain't Country," and "Long-Haired Country Boy." 90 min. This review is from: Travis Tritt: Live & Kickin' (DVD)
Live and Kickin' features Travis Tritt at his soulful best. Filmed in 2002 at the Tivoli Theater in Chatanooga, TN, Travis treats his fans to a host of favorites and covers material through his "Strong Enough" album. Perhaps one of the more underrated musicians in country music, Travis ably demonstrates why he should be a superstar with his bluesy vocals, excellent guitar-playing, and on-stage showmanship. He has the audience in the palm of his hand from the beginning till the end. Among the highlights on the DVD are fan favorites like "It's A Great Day to Be Alive", "I'm Gonna Be Somebody", "Country Club", "Strong Enough to Be Your Man" and a gorgeous acoustic version of "Anymore" in addition to covers of Hank Williams, Jr. ("Old Habits") and Charlie Daniels ("Long-Haired Country Boy").

This review is from: Travis Tritt: Live & Kickin' (DVD)
Taped at the beautiful Tivoli Theatre in Chattanooga, Tennessee, this 2002 concert is terrific; Travis Tritt is a man who's paid his dues the hard way, and though he's had a lot of success, has yet to be fully acknowledged by the country music establishment for his talent as a singer/songwriter and dynamic performer, but the fans in this concert attest to his devoted following however, with a sold-out crowd responding with cheers and applause. I've been a Tritt fan since the early '90s, and have always liked the honesty and earthiness he brings to his music.

This review is from: Travis Tritt: Live & Kickin' (DVD)
This is a good concert by most standards - except for the audio.

The audio is not DD-5.1 nor is it DTS-5.1. But if you have a good receiver - you can simulate DTS-5.1 and DD-5.1 soundfields and it will please your ears. The only difference is that you will not get the surround speakers to perform in a true 5.1 mode. The video is in the widescreen anamorphic mode and quite clean.
